excel linest怎么用

excel linest怎么用

Excel中使用LINEST函数的方法

Excel中的LINEST函数是一种强大的工具,用于执行线性回归分析、预测趋势、评估数据关系、分析数据集的变化趋势。在本篇文章中,我将详细介绍如何使用Excel中的LINEST函数,并为您提供一些实用的技巧和示例,以帮助您更好地理解和应用这一功能。

一、LINEST函数的基础介绍

1、函数的语法与参数

LINEST函数用于计算直线的统计属性,它的基本语法如下:

=LINEST(known_y's, [known_x's], [const], [stats])

  • known_y's:这是一个必需参数,表示因变量的已知数据点。
  • known_x's:这是一个可选参数,表示自变量的已知数据点。如果省略,Excel会假设自变量为1, 2, 3, …。
  • const:这是一个可选参数,表示是否将截距b设为0。如果为TRUE或省略,则计算截距;如果为FALSE,则将截距设为0。
  • stats:这是一个可选参数,表示是否返回附加回归统计量。如果为TRUE,则返回附加的回归统计量;如果为FALSE或省略,则仅返回线性回归的系数。

2、LINEST函数的返回值

LINEST函数返回一个数组,包含以下信息:

  • 系数(斜率和截距)
  • 标准误差
  • R平方值
  • F统计量
  • 回归平方和和残差平方和

二、LINEST函数的应用示例

1、简单线性回归

假设我们有一组数据,表示某产品的广告费用和相应的销售额。我们希望通过LINEST函数来分析广告费用与销售额之间的关系。

数据示例:

广告费用 销售额
10 40
20 80
30 120
40 160
50 200

使用LINEST函数进行分析:

  1. 在Excel中,选择一个2×2的单元格区域(例如A7:B8)。
  2. 输入公式=LINEST(B2:B6, A2:A6, TRUE, TRUE),然后按Ctrl+Shift+Enter键以数组公式的形式输入。
  3. 结果将显示在选定的单元格区域中。

2、多重线性回归

如果我们有多个自变量,例如广告费用和促销费用,我们可以使用LINEST函数进行多重线性回归。

数据示例:

广告费用 促销费用 销售额
10 5 40
20 15 80
30 25 120
40 35 160
50 45 200

使用LINEST函数进行分析:

  1. 在Excel中,选择一个3×2的单元格区域(例如A7:C8)。
  2. 输入公式=LINEST(C2:C6, A2:B6, TRUE, TRUE),然后按Ctrl+Shift+Enter键以数组公式的形式输入。
  3. 结果将显示在选定的单元格区域中。

三、LINEST函数的高级应用

1、预测未来值

通过LINEST函数计算出的回归系数,我们可以预测未来的值。例如,我们可以使用公式y = mx + b来预测未来的销售额。

2、评估模型的准确性

使用LINEST函数返回的附加统计量(如R平方值、标准误差等),我们可以评估模型的准确性。R平方值越接近1,模型的拟合度越高。

3、残差分析

通过分析残差(实际值与预测值之间的差异),我们可以进一步评估模型的适用性和精度。

4、处理非线性数据

虽然LINEST函数主要用于线性回归,但我们可以通过数据转换(如对数转换、多项式回归等)来处理非线性数据。

四、LINEST函数的实际案例

案例1:市场营销效果分析

假设我们是一家市场营销公司,想要分析广告费用和促销费用对销售额的影响。我们可以使用LINEST函数来建立回归模型,并通过该模型来优化广告和促销策略。

案例2:金融数据分析

在金融领域,LINEST函数可以用于分析股票价格与市场指标之间的关系。通过建立回归模型,我们可以预测股票价格的变化趋势,并制定投资策略。

案例3:制造业质量控制

在制造业中,我们可以使用LINEST函数来分析生产过程中的各种参数(如温度、压力等)对产品质量的影响。通过优化这些参数,我们可以提高产品质量,降低次品率。

五、LINEST函数的常见问题与解决方案

1、如何处理缺失数据?

在使用LINEST函数时,数据的完整性非常重要。如果数据集中存在缺失值,可以使用插值法或填补法来处理缺失数据。

2、如何处理异常值?

异常值可能会对回归结果产生显著影响。在进行回归分析前,可以通过箱线图、散点图等方法识别并处理异常值。

3、如何选择合适的自变量?

在多重线性回归中,选择合适的自变量非常重要。可以通过相关性分析、逐步回归等方法来选择合适的自变量。

4、如何解释回归结果?

在解释回归结果时,需要结合业务背景和实际情况。例如,回归系数的符号(正负)可以帮助我们判断自变量与因变量之间的关系。

5、如何提高模型的准确性?

可以通过增加数据量、选择合适的自变量、优化数据处理方法等方式来提高模型的准确性。

六、LINEST函数的实用技巧

1、结合图表进行可视化分析

通过散点图、折线图等图表,可以直观地展示回归结果和数据关系,帮助我们更好地理解和分析数据。

2、使用宏自动化分析过程

可以编写VBA宏来自动化LINEST函数的使用过程,提高工作效率。例如,可以编写宏来自动提取回归结果、生成预测值等。

3、结合其他Excel函数进行分析

可以将LINEST函数与其他Excel函数(如SUM、AVERAGE等)结合使用,进行更深入的分析。例如,可以使用SUMPRODUCT函数来计算加权平均值,结合回归模型进行预测。

4、使用数据验证确保数据质量

在输入数据时,可以使用数据验证功能来确保数据的准确性和完整性。例如,可以设置输入限制,防止输入无效数据。

七、总结

Excel中的LINEST函数是一种非常强大的工具,能够帮助我们进行线性回归分析、预测未来值、评估模型准确性等。通过本文的介绍,您应该已经掌握了LINEST函数的基本用法、实际应用案例以及一些实用技巧。在实际工作中,您可以根据具体需求灵活应用这些知识,提高数据分析的效率和准确性。

希望这篇文章能够帮助您更好地理解和应用Excel中的LINEST函数。如果您有任何问题或需要进一步的帮助,请随时与我联系。祝您在数据分析的道路上取得更大的成功!

相关问答FAQs:

1. 如何使用Excel的LINEST函数进行线性回归分析?

LINEST函数是Excel中用于进行线性回归分析的函数。它可以帮助我们找到最佳拟合直线,以预测未来的趋势或估计已知数据的未知值。要使用LINEST函数,首先选择一个空白单元格作为输出区域,然后输入函数=LINEST(已知的y值范围, 已知的x值范围, 是否计算截距, 是否计算斜率)。按下回车键后,Excel将计算出最佳拟合直线的截距和斜率,并将结果显示在输出区域中。

2. 我如何在Excel中使用LINEST函数来分析趋势?

如果您想要分析数据的趋势,并预测未来的值,您可以使用Excel的LINEST函数。首先,在一个列中输入已知的x值,另一个列中输入对应的已知的y值。然后,在一个空白单元格中输入=LINEST(已知的y值范围, 已知的x值范围, TRUE, TRUE)。这样,Excel将计算出最佳拟合直线的截距和斜率,并将结果显示在输出区域中。您可以使用这些结果来预测未来的趋势。

3. 如何在Excel中使用LINEST函数进行回归分析,并得出拟合直线的方程?

要在Excel中使用LINEST函数进行回归分析,并得出拟合直线的方程,首先选择一个空白单元格作为输出区域。然后,在该单元格中输入=LINEST(已知的y值范围, 已知的x值范围, TRUE, TRUE)。按下回车键后,Excel将计算出最佳拟合直线的截距和斜率,并将结果显示在输出区域中。要得到拟合直线的方程,您可以将截距和斜率代入方程y = mx + b中,其中m是斜率,b是截距。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4848089

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部